
NIA submits 17 draft charges against accused in Elgar Parishad case. Here are the details
India Today
The National Investigation Agency (NIA) has submitted 17 draft charges against the accused in the Elgar Parishad case before a special court in Mumbai. Here are the details.
The National Investigation Agency (NIA) has submitted 17 draft charges against the accused in the Elgar Parishad-Bhima Koregaon case under various sections of the Unlawful Activities (Prevention) Act (UAPA) and the Indian Penal Code (IPC) before a special court in Mumbai. The charges are against 15 accused, including deceased Father Stan Swamy and 5 absconding accused, which were submitted before the special NIA Court earlier this month.
